TheWorld Cup in Ski Orienteering is a series ofski-orienteering competitions organized by theInternational Orienteering Federation. The first official World Cup was held in 1989, then every second year up to 1999, and then in 2000, 2001, 2003, 2006, and 2007–2008.[1]
